Rhonson Ng is an award-winning photographer whose images are published in brochures, coffee table books, billboards, posters and tourism materials all over the country. From Manila, he moved to Davao in 2003 to conquer Mount Apo (Philippines' highest peak) and has been climbing an average of thrice yearly since then. He has worked as official photographer for the Department of Tourism Region XI, before opening his own photography studio.
He is an avid mountaineer who has scaled many peaks around the country (and in Kota Kinabalu, Malaysia), a spelunker who is into cave photography, a diver and a trekker. Rhonson's skills vary from portrait, landscape, fashion, sports, aerial, product, food, wedding to photojournalism. He has honed his eye in film photography and darkroom processing before moving on to digital photography, so he remains partly purist by heart.
He contributes to local papers, national and international publications. He has also been interviewed and featured in magazines, newspapers and television shows. Rhonson has launched several photo exhibits, both in Mindanao and in Luzon. He has also won several photo competitions, and is now enjoying the task of being invited to judge.
Currently, he gives basic and advanced photography workshops and commits to travel assignments here and abroad.
